Read MoreThe Bishops’ Conference of Scotland suspend all public Masses from Thurs. 19th March 2020
The Bishops’ Conference of Scotland has announced that no public Masses will be celebrated in Scotland from tomorrow (Thursday) as the coronavirus continues to spread Summary: Holy Mass in Public suspended from Friday 20 March. Priests will continue to celebrate Mass in private, praying for those suffering from Covid-19 and those who care for them. […]
